Shane Deuel was born and raised in West Michigan, and his
musical career started with the trumpet in 6th grade band.
After receiving a degree in Music Education from Western
Michigan University, he decided to go into the music industry,
and became the advertising sales manager for The Instrumentalist
magazine in Chicago. Soon after, Shane became involved with
the startup website for band directors, www.banddirector.com.
The mountains and fresh powder of Utah lured Shane and his
wife out of Chicago in 2004, and they're here to stay. Shane
has been an educational rep since he started with Summerhays
Music Center, and serves schools throughout northern Utah,
Wyoming, and Idaho.

Marty Sproul is a native of Utah and joined the Summerhays
staff in August of 2008. Marty’s musical career began
in public schools, where she was very active in several
youth symphonies including Granite Youth, Jordan Symphony,
and Utah Youth Symphony. She earned a Bachelor’s degree
in Music Education from the University of Utah in 2001.
After teaching at Hillcrest Jr. High School in Murray for
one year, she and her husband pursued music teaching careers
in the Atlanta area, after which she attended the University
of Alabama for a Master’s degree in cello performance.
Upon graduation, she taught at Clemson University for two
years before returning home to Utah. Marty brings several
years of public school teaching experience and many years
of private instruction experience to the Summerhays Pro
String area.
Marty is an avid cellist, maintaining
a large studio in the Salt Lake area as well as performing
whenever possible. She enjoys spending time with her husband
and their young son Jeffrey and dog Emma.

Bruce Woodward has been involved in various aspects of the
music business for over 30 years. As a french horn player,
Bruce has performed and recorded with the Utah Symphony,
appeared as a horn soloist on tour with the Mormon Tabernacle
Choir, recorded for film, network, and religious broadcasts.
He is also a sought after clinician and adjudicator.
As an educator, Bruce has taught instrumental
music in the public schools in Arizona and Utah and is currently
on the adjunct instrumental faculty at Snow College, while
also maintaining a large horn studio in the Salt Lake area.
He was presented the special "Outstanding Service To
Music Education Award" at the annual Utah Music Educator's
Association's Convention in 2004.
